How to learn to be flexible:

1. To improve your ability to adapt, you need to be good at changing your mindset. There are two major stereotypes in human thinking. One is linear thinking, which does not beat around the bush, reverse thinking and divergent thinking; the other is copying thinking, which often uses past experience as a reference and is not easy to accept new things. By changing the thinking model, it helps to improve flexibility;

2. Improving flexibility requires the confidence to develop potential. Confidence is a kind of mental potential. Having a strong sense of self-confidence promotes the improvement of one's comprehensive ability;

3. Improving flexibility requires learning different disciplines and different types of knowledge, mastering multiple skills, and enhancing reverse direction. Thinking skills;

4. Improving flexibility requires the courage to cope with changes. Flexibility requires coping with various emergencies and unexpected events. Courage is an extraordinary force that helps deal with problems and overcome difficulties;

5. Improving flexibility requires assessing the situation and breaking routines. Assessing the situation requires giving full play to people's subjective initiative, observing and analyzing the situation, estimating changes in the situation, making full use of conditions, and achieving the best results. Everything is possible, which proves the need to break the rules.
